PowerPC 970MP Platform
What platform is there for PowerPC 970MP? Despite Apple's switch to
Intel, is there going to be a Mac based on this architecture? Are there going to be PowerPC motherboards? Or is this processor dead from a PC perspective? |

On 21 Jul 2005 13:40:55 -0700, "stork"
wrote: What platform is there for PowerPC 970MP? Despite Apple's switch to Intel, is there going to be a Mac based on this architecture? My understanding is that yes, Apple will use this chip in their systems. They are likely to be the last new chips that Apple uses in their PowerPC based line of Macs. Are there going to be PowerPC motherboards? Perhaps a few here and there, but they are likely to be very rare and very expensive (think $1000+) Or is this processor dead from a PC perspective? For the most part, yes. IBM will almost certainly release some blade servers using this chip (follow-ups to their current JS20 servers). They may also release some workstations using this processor, though I haven't heard any announcements for it. Generally speaking though, other than the Apple systems, this chip is unlikely to be particularly useable by most average home-users.
